【B18】
选项
A、negotiation
B、motivation
C、rationalization
D、association
答案
C
解析
通过并列连词and可知,空格处所填的单词在语义上应与justifications(理由; 辩护)相似。纵观四个选项,rationalization“合理化”符合题意。negotiation“谈判”、motivation “动机”和association“联想”均不符合题意。
